Ireland has been bombarded with another weekend of dirty, nasty weather, as many cities and towns across the country were hit by terrible flooding. Monday morning isn't faring any better unfortunately and here is just a selection of some of the images from this morning's manky school run. The front page of the Limerick Leader certainly sums it up: Meanwhile, Corkonians are trying and anything and everything to literally keep the floodwater from their door:       Not everyone seems to be concerned with the wet weather, however, with Newstalk's Jonathan Healy spotting one brave soul out for a morning swim on Cork's Oliver Plunkett Street.
